Diana Wright's speaking after Mars Foods urged caution about some of the Dolmio and Uncle Ben's sauce ranges which it owns.
Examples include Dolmio creamy white lasagne sauce, Dolmio classic basil pesto, and Dolmio macaroni and cheese oven bake kit.
Mars Foods has said only around 5% of its range would be relabelled 'occasional' products that they recommend should only be eaten once a week.
As part of its new drive to encourage healthier eating, it said on its website: "To maintain the authentic nature of the recipe, some Mars Food products are higher in salt, added sugar or fat.
"As these products are not intended to be eaten daily, Mars Food will provide guidance to consumers on-pack and on its website regarding how often these meal offerings should be consumed within a balanced diet.
"The Mars Food website will be updated within the next few months with a list of "occasional" products - those to be enjoyed once per week.
